Abstract
Robotic buccal mucosa graft ureteroplasty (RU-BMG) has become a cornerstone in the armamentarium of robotic ureteral reconstruction. Previously, long-segment strictures of the proximal and mid-ureter were relegated to aggressive reconstructive options such as ileal ureter substitution and renal autotransplantation. RU-BMG has emerged as an option for repair with comparatively minimal morbidity and excellent success rates. We herein present a detailed description of our pre- and postoperative considerations, operative techniques, and tips and tricks. The accompanying video provides multiple examples of intraoperative decision-making and technical nuances to maximize efficiency and efficacy.
